Fujikura Automotive America (FAA) LLC, a manufacturer of electrical wire harness systems and electronic components, announced it has expanded its operations in Michigan by moving its North American automotive headquarters from Novi to Farmington Hills, Michigan. The additional space provides room for expansion of the company’s engineering operations, and to support additional engineering staff as growth dictates. Fujikura Automotive America offers a wide range of automotive products, including wire-harnesses, several types of sensors and electronic products.
“Since 2007, FAA has grown at a compounded annual growth rate of approximately 18 percent per year,” said Daniel Alexander, vice president of sales and marketing for FAA. “Expanding operations will help us meet the demands of our growing customer base while enhancing engineering, research and development.”
FAA says the new facility provides a significantly larger operation as a center of excellence for engineering, sales and executive management serving automotive OEM and Tier customers in the Americas. It also provides capability for vehicle and component engineering evaluations along with as-needed prototype support.
FAA added that it will support its growing manufacturing footprint with assembly facilities throughout Mexico and Paraguay.
